Obverse description A standing stag facing right, positioned before an ornate column or pillar at center, the whole within a beaded inner circle. The surrounding legend reads the abbreviated joint titles and names of the two ruling counts. The stag, the heraldic symbol of the House of Stolberg, is rendered with fine detail including antlers and hooves resting on a stepped base.
Obverse script Log in to see details
Obverse lettering CHR. FR. U. IOST. CHR. GEB. G. Z. ST. K. R. W. U. H.
